Transaction 854d7e56161a182164454e329b2d399b37c7f95a9a2d44dc8c29438374fcf91e
1 Input
1 Output
-
854d7e56161a182164454e329b2d399b37c7f95a9a2d44dc8c29438374fcf91e:0
- value
- 598891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e92d5d76f65b586d5697883fb3580d3e52b81f05 OP_EQUAL
- address
- 3NwwiGAyeFhKSPLVNR4f8yQf4Hm3kdBGs3